# Issue when updating spacemacs: Failed to checkout 'evil-impaired' Updated [[spacemacs]] today, and then updating the packages, got an error about 'evil-unimpaired'. ## The problem - `git pull` in .emacs.d to get the latest spacemacs develop branch - no problems - `SPC f e D` to get my config and the template config in sync - no problems - `SPC f e U` to try and update packages - problem. - > condition-case: Failed to checkout ‘evil-unimpaired’: ‘Creating directory: No such file or directory, _home/neil_.emacs.d/.cache/quelpa/build/evil-unimpaired/’ ## The fix A few other people seem to have had a similar problem. - [syl20bnr/spacemacs#10645 Error installing quelpa packages; complaining missin…](https://github.com/syl20bnr/spacemacs/issues/10645) - check you're on `develop` branch and not `master` (I already was) - try removing .cache and starting again - error still occurs for me - I didn't see this solution listed anywhere else, but `mkdir -p .cache/quelpa/build/evil-unimpaired` seemed to fix it for me. Afterwards I'm still getting this warning: > –> Warning: cannot update 2 package(s), possibly due to a temporary network problem: phpcbf php-auto-yasnippets But let's leave that for now.
